Hi all, > Hi Petr, > (1<<9) is also used by another flag on alpha, but it said not > linux-specific, > so I guess it won't be a problem (at least for now). > alpha/include/uapi/asm/mman.h:#define _MAP_HASSEMAPHORE 0x0200 Good point! I checked only glibc/musl headers, obviously checking kernel sources is better as it contains old archs. It affects alpha, ia64 and sparc (well, they might not even compile current LTP, we were dropping ia64 fixes anyway). $ git grep -w 0x0200 arch/*/include/uapi/asm/mman.h arch/alpha/include/uapi/asm/mman.h:#define _MAP_HASSEMAPHORE 0x0200 arch/ia64/include/uapi/asm/mman.h:#define MAP_GROWSUP 0x0200 /* register stack-like segment */ arch/sparc/include/uapi/asm/mman.h:#define MAP_GROWSDOWN 0x0200 /* stack-like segment */ But as 0x400 (1 << 10) is not used anywhere, I merged it with this value. It'd be good to follow Jan's solution (don't map a file, and then add MAP_SYNC to flags), but I'll postpone it to later/when needed/never (there are other tests which needs to be fixed. Thanks a lot both! Kind regards, Petr

1 << 7 (0x80) is defined as MAP_LOCKED on ppc64le and mips. Use 1 << 9 (0x200), which looks to be unused on all archs. Fixes: 2764e9e6a ("mmap20: New test for mmap() with MAP_SHARED_VALIDATE") Signed-off-by: Petr Vorel <pvorel@suse.cz> --- NOTE: (1 << 10) would work as well. testcases/kernel/syscalls/mmap/mmap20.c | 2 +- 1 file changed, 1 insertion(+), 1 deletion(-)
